PRAYER: Petition filed under Article 226 of the Constitution of India, to issue a Writ of Certiorarified Mandamus, calling for the records relating to the impugned order passed by the 3rd respondent vide his proceedings in No.3349/tha.ku.2/2025 dated 21.08.2025 and quash the same as illegal and consequently direct the third respondent to grant emergency leave for 6 days from 31.08.2025 to 05.09.2025 to the petitioner's husband Kalyanasundaram, son of Kannuchamy in C.P.No.7375 convict prisoner confined at 3rd respondent prison to attend the house warming function to be held on 04.09.2025.

For Petitioner : Mr.J.Vijayaraja For Respondents : Mr.A.Thiruvadikumar, Additional Public Prosecutor

ORDER

(Order of the Court was made by A.D.JAGADISH CHANDIRA,J.) Challenge is made to the order dated 21.08.2025 passed in No. 3349/tha.ku.2/2025 by the third respondent rejecting the request of leave to the petitioner's husband.

2.Heard the learned counsel for the petitioner and the learned Additional Public Prosecutor appearing for the respondents.

3.The learned Additional Public Prosecutor appearing for the respondents submitted that the convict prisoner sought leave for attending marriage function of his sister, which is scheduled to be conducted on 04.09.2025. He would further submit that since the convict prisoner had got pending cases against him, the respondents have rejected the request citing Rule 35 of Tamil Nadu Suspension of Sentence Rules.

4.The learned counsel appearing for the petitioner submitted that the writ petitioner is the wife of the convict prisoner and earlier the convict prisoner was granted emergency and during such time, no untoward incident had happened and hence, he prays for emergency leave.

5.Taking into consideration of the submission made by the learned Additional Public Prosecutor and considering the purpose that the presence of the convict prisoner is required to attend the marriage function of his sister, which is scheduled to be conducted on 04.09.2025, we are inclined to direct the respondents to grant one day emergency leave to the petitioner's husband, with single escort.

6.Accordingly the respondents are directed to grant one day emergency leave to the petitioner's husband with single escort. The escort charges shall be borne by the petitioner and if necessary, the same shall be adjusted from the income earned by the convict prisoner during the imprisonment period. 7.With the above direction, this Writ Petition stands disposed of.
